Microsoft Virtual PC 6.1 for Mac delivers true PC compatibility and enables your Mac to run Microsoft Windows-based applications. This version includes Windows XP. Whether you're using Mac OS X or Mac OS 9, your Mac can now run Windows-based programs, access PC networks, use Windows-only Internet applications, and share files with PC-based colleagues.
Virtual PC for Mac version 6.1 delivers true PC compatibility by enabling your Mac to run Windows applications, access PC networks, use Windows-only Internet applications and share files with PC-based colleagues. Virtual PC provides you with the functionality and compatibility of a Pentium PC through sophisticated software emulation of the standard Intel chip set and other hardware components. It's like putting a powerful PC inside your Mac. You can run your Windows or DOS software - including business, education, Internet and home applications - just as you would on a PC.
With Virtual PC you can now emulate an entire PC without any additional hardware costs. Virtual PC lets you run one or more fully functional, emulated PCs on your Mac and is compatible with a full range of operating systems including Windows XP, 2000, Me, 98, 95, NT, as well as DOS. You are limited only by your current machine's RAM and disk space. Virtual PC is a true Macintosh application that uses standard Mac controls and commands. It has the user-friendly interface that is important to Mac users - keeping you productive and minimizing the learning curve.
Recommended System Requirements
Processor 500-MHz native G3 or G4 Macintosh (not compatible with G5 processors) Drive CD-ROM drive Operating System OS 9.2.2, OS X v. 10.1.5 or 10.2.1 (Jaguar) or later
Required Operating System: Mac OS 9, Mac OS 9.1, Mac OS 9.2, Mac OS X
Required Processor Class: PowerPC G3
Required Processor Speed: 500 MHz
Required Memory: 192 MB
Required Disk Space: 2 GB
